Commencement week is here, and below is the final info for what to expect for University-wide Commencement at 4:30 p.m. on Friday, May 16, at Canvas Stadium.

Read these commencement week reminders, and remember the commencement website has answers to all your questions.

Reminders and tips:

  • Senior Send-Off is May 15-16: Join other graduates at the Iris and Michael Smith Alumni Center at Canvas Stadium for regalia steaming (get out those wrinkles!), cap decorating, champagne toasts, and more. If you still need to pick up, purchase or exchange regalia, this is the place to go!
  • Arrive early for University-wide Commencement: Beat the traffic and arrive early to take pictures around campus, enjoy the food trucks outside Canvas Stadium, and even enjoy CSU Bookstore and Lory Student Center food court extended hours.
  • Parking on May 16: Remember you have ONE parking pass for you and all your guests, please plan accordingly. Commencement parking passes are required all day May 16 and are assigned to specific parking lots. Parking help or want alternative transportation info?
  • All guests must have a ticket for University-wide Commencement: Make sure you download your guest tickets and give them to your guests, or they won’t be able to get into Canvas Stadium on Friday. Graduates do not need a ticket. If you still need tickets, guests can go on Friday to the Box Office at Canvas Stadium (northwest side) and pick up tickets. Ticket help?
  • Clear bag policy at Canvas: This goes for grads and guests – keep it simple and know the rules.
  • You’ll be outside for hours: Don’t forget sunscreen! Sunscreen = good. Burn = bad.

What to expect at University-wide Commencement on May 16:

  • 6:30 a.m.: Parking lots open – remember all parking on campus on Friday, May 16 requires a lot-specific commencement parking pass. View the parking map.
  • 8 a.m.: Senior Send-Off begins at the alumni center
  • 2:30 p.m.: Graduate processional security screening and line up on the northside of Canvas Stadium.
  • 2:30 p.m.: Doors open for guests to get into Canvas Stadium. Seating is first-come, first-served and requires a ticket. ADA seating is available throughout the venue.
  • 4 p.m.: Graduates will walk into Canvas Stadium by college and are seated on the field.
  • 4:30 p.m.: The event begins and includes presidential remarks and a commencement speech from CSU alumnus Eugene Daniels, MSNBC Senior Washington Correspondent, co-host of MSNBC’s “The Weekend and president of the White House Press Correspondents’ Association.
  • 6 p.m.: The event ends and graduates will walk together out of the stadium.
  • Please determine a place to meet your guests OUTSIDE of the stadium following the event.
